    Pope Francis names religious sister, priest as under-secretaries of the Synod of Bishops

    Pope Francis today appointed a Spanish priest and a French religious sister as under-secretaries of the Synod of Bishops.

    It is the first time a woman has held a position of this level within the general secretariat of the Synod of Bishops.

    London priest’s near-death experience and passionate call for vaccination uptake

    Father Albert Ofere’s a Nigerian priest serving at English Martyrs Catholic Church in Wembley, north west London. Last year he contracted Covid-19 and was admitted to nearby Northwick Park Hospital – something he describes as truly frightening.

    Pope Francis’ Angelus address moves outdoors as coronavirus restrictions ease in Rome

    Pope Francis will speak to a live audience once again as his weekly Angelus address moves back to St. Peter’s Square on Sunday after a seven-week absence.

    The pope leads the traditional Marian prayer from the Vatican every Sunday at noon local time — usually from a window overlooking the square, which is filled with people who come to hear him.

    French Catholic bishops: Fight against anti-Semitism ‘must be everyone’s business’

    French Catholic bishops signed on Monday a declaration denouncing rising anti-Semitism in the presence of Jewish leaders in Paris.

    “Anti-Semitic expression has indeed regained an unexpected vigor,” French bishops’ conference president Archbishop Moulins-Beaufort said before the declaration was signed in Paris on 1 February.

    Cardinal: Eucharistic Congress in Budapest will be ‘a great sign of hope’ amid pandemic

    A cardinal has said that this year’s International Eucharistic Congress in Budapest will be “a great sign of hope” amid the pandemic.

    Cardinal Péter Erdő, the archbishop of Esztergom-Budapest, will host the 52nd International Eucharistic Congress in September after it was delayed for a year because of the coronavirus crisis
